Understanding Site Addresses

A site address, or URL, is a string of characters that defines the place of a resource on the internet. URLs generally include a number of parts:

  1. Protocol: The method utilized to access the resource, such as HTTP (Hypertext Transfer Protocol) or HTTPS (HTTP Secure).
  2. Subdomain: A segment of the domain name, such as "www" in "www.example.com".
  3. Domain Name: The primary part of the URL, such as "example.com".
  4. Path: The particular location of the resource on the server, such as "/ blog/post".
  5. Inquiry String: Additional specifications used to refine the request, such as "? page=2".

FAQs on Gathering Site Addresses

Q1: What is the distinction between a web crawler and a link harvester?

  • A1: A web crawler is a tool that automatically passes through the web to gather information, consisting of URLs, from multiple pages. A link harvester, on the other hand, is specifically developed to draw out links from a single website.

Q2: How can I inspect if a URL is broken?

  • A2: You can use tools like Xenu's Link Sleuth or the Broken Link Checker web browser extension to test and recognize damaged links.

Q3: Are there any legal issues with web scraping?

  • A3: Yes, web scraping can raise legal problems, particularly if it violates the terms of service of a website or infringes on data personal privacy laws. Always ensure you deserve to scrape data from a site.

Q4: Can I utilize search engines to gather URLs?

  • A4: Yes, search engines like Google and Bing provide sophisticated search operators that can help in finding specific URLs. For example, utilizing "site: example.com" will note all pages on the "example.com" domain.
